Quantcast
Channel: 『さくらのVPS』でWordPressを動かすまで – DNSサーバ変更とGoogle Appsへの登録 へのコメント
Viewing all articles
Browse latest Browse all 9

ubuntu+LAMPでwordpress |ぴとり.net より

$
0
0

[…] ubuntu11.04でwordpress ubuntuにLAMP環境が構築されている状態でwordpress最新版のインストール画面を出すまでの手順をメモしておきます。 サンプルとして、 home/ユーザ/www/wordpress1/ というディレクトリに作成した例を載せます。 www1/ というURLからディレクトリにアクセスできるようにします。 1.wordpress用データベースの作成 2.wordpressのダウンロードとインストール 3.wp-config.phpの編集 4.apache2の設定 1.wordpress用データベースの作成 以下のコマンドからワードプレス用のデータベースを作成します。 $ sudo mysql -u root -p mysql>という画面が出るので、wp-config.phpに設定するデータベース名、ユーザー名、パスワードを使ってデータベースを作成していきます。 サンプルとして、 データベース名:www1_db ユーザー名:www1_user パスワード:www1_pass mysql> create database www1_db; データベースを作成 mysql> grant all privileges on www1_db.* to www1_user@localhost identified by ‘www1_pass’; ユーザーの作成と所有権の譲渡を行います。2個目も同じ要領で作成します。全て終えたらMySQLからログアウトします。 mysql> exit 2.wordpressのダウンロードとインストール まずはwordpressの最新バージョンを以下のコマンドでダウンロードします。 $ wget http://ja.wordpress.org/latest-ja.tar.gz これを解凍します。 $ tar zxf latest-ja.tar.gz これでhomeディレクトリにwordpressフォルダが解凍されるはずなので、wordpressディレクトリを/var/www/へ移動します。 $sudo mv wordpress /home/ユーザ/www/wordpress 3.wp-config.phpの編集 まずは、wordpressディレクトリの中のwp-config-sample.phpをコピーしてwp-config.phpをつくります。 $ cd /www/wordpress  ←WordPressのインストールディレクトリに移動 $ cp wp-config-sample.php wp-config.php 続いて、wp-config.phpの編集をおこないます。 sudo nano/gedit wp-config.php 編集する内容は、データベース名、ユーザー名、パスワードの変更です。 define(‘DB_NAME’, ‘www1_db’); // データベース名 define(‘DB_USER’, ‘www1_user’); // データベースのユーザー名 define(‘DB_PASSWORD’, ‘www1_pass’); // データベースのパスワード 4.apache2の設定 apache2の設定を行います。複数サイトを管理する場合、/etc/apache2/sites-available のディレクリに、各サイトの設定ファイルを置いて、 その設定を有効させるという設計になっています。 まずはデフォルトの設定ファイルをコピー sudo cp /etc/apache2/sites-available/default /etc/apache2/sites-available/www1 ファイルを編集 sudo nano/gedit /etc/apache2/sites-available/www1 /が変えるところ /NameVirtualHost IPアドレス:ポート番号 / / ServerName example.jp ServerAdmin webmaster@localhost / DocumentRoot /home/ikoekoe/www/wordpress Options FollowSymLinks AllowOverride None / Options Indexes FollowSymLinks MultiViews / AllowOverride All Order allow,deny allow from all / ErrorLog /home/ikoekoe/www/wordpress/error.log / CustomLog /home/ikoekoe/www/wordpress/access.log combined ファイヤーウォールで制限されている場合は解きます。 $ sudo ufw allow 80 $ sudo ufw enable 新しいホストを有効に。 sudo a2ensite www1 sudo /etc/init.d/apache2 reload おまけ hostsファイルの編集 ローカルで作業する場合はwww1をローカルにつなげるよう追加します。 sudo gedit /etc/hosts dns 『さくらのVPS』でWordPressを動かすまで ? DNSサーバ変更とGoogle Appsへの登録 |… […]


Viewing all articles
Browse latest Browse all 9

Latest Images

Trending Articles


DIY - Hæklet bil og flyvemaskine


Akemi Homura & Kaname Madoka (Puella Magi Madoka Magica)


Flandre Scarlet (Touhou)


SKE48 – Pareo wa emerald – PV_HQ


Koshigaya Komari (Non Non Biyori)


Cat & Nazrin (Touhou)


Akaza Akari (Yuruyuri)


Kaname Madoka & Akemi Homura (Puella Magi Madoka Magica)


Hachikuji Mayoi (Bakemonogatari)


Whitebeard (Onepiece)